机电一体化
機電一體化
궤전일체화
MECHATRONICS
2012年
12期
78-81
,共4页
水下自航行器%LPC2138%IAP%Flash%扇区%Bootloader
水下自航行器%LPC2138%IAP%Flash%扇區%Bootloader
수하자항행기%LPC2138%IAP%Flash%선구%Bootloader
为了解决水下自航行器的程序升级问题,将核心芯片LPC2138的片内Flash划分为3个区,分别存放Bootloader、程序运行标志及主程序.Bootloader在运行过程中接收新的程序代码,应用IAP技术将其编程至Flash,并更新程序运行标志,编程完毕后,跳转到相应的位置运行.为了增加系统的可靠性,综合运用看门狗和程序运行标志,使系统在异常情况下也能正常运行.
為瞭解決水下自航行器的程序升級問題,將覈心芯片LPC2138的片內Flash劃分為3箇區,分彆存放Bootloader、程序運行標誌及主程序.Bootloader在運行過程中接收新的程序代碼,應用IAP技術將其編程至Flash,併更新程序運行標誌,編程完畢後,跳轉到相應的位置運行.為瞭增加繫統的可靠性,綜閤運用看門狗和程序運行標誌,使繫統在異常情況下也能正常運行.
위료해결수하자항행기적정서승급문제,장핵심심편LPC2138적편내Flash화분위3개구,분별존방Bootloader、정서운행표지급주정서.Bootloader재운행과정중접수신적정서대마,응용IAP기술장기편정지Flash,병경신정서운행표지,편정완필후,도전도상응적위치운행.위료증가계통적가고성,종합운용간문구화정서운행표지,사계통재이상정황하야능정상운행.